Abstract :
A very useful method for the estimation of Markov random field (MRF) parameters has been proposed by H. Derin and H. Elliott (1987). A bias reduction based modification of that method, called the modified-histogramming (MH) method, has been proposed by M.I. Gurelli and L. Onural (1994) for binary MRFs mainly to obtain better performance in the case of small amounts of image data. In this correspondence, an extension of the MH method for multilevel MRFs is proposed. Also, a data merging technique is given to increase the performance of the method
